    Chapter 45: The Assault

    Curtains obscured the RV's windows, allowing the bright morning sun to filter through, casting an orange glow.

    After Lu Yuan and Lin Shenshi had departed, the innermost curtain was suddenly yanked open from within.

    "Rrrip!"

    A single bed was revealed in the deepest recess.

    His long, phoenix-like eyes narrowed slightly, the teardrop mole beneath his left eye exuding an alluring charm. Qi Lian rose and moved to the nearby window, lifting a corner of the curtain to peer out through the narrow gap.

    The young man, bundled in a puffer jacket, was jogging towards the filming location, utterly oblivious to the gaze from behind.

    "Lin Shenshi, so you..."

    Qi Lian's words trailed off abruptly, a playful smile curling his lips—the malicious amusement of a night wolf toying with its prey, hinting at ill-intentioned covetousness.

    He unlocked his phone, opened the pinned chat in WeChat, his slender fingers rapidly typing. Just as he was about to hit send, an incoming call interrupted his action.

    "Tsk."

    Annoyed by the disturbance, Qi Lian answered impatiently, "This had better be urgent."

    On the other end, Assistant Xiao He choked slightly, stammering, "Mr. Qi, you have a flight to S City at noon today for the charity gala. You specifically asked me to call and remind you at nine yesterday before you went to sleep..."

    Qi Lian rubbed the bridge of his nose.

    He had been shooting night scenes all night and, because it was so late, had simply slept in the RV. Woken by the earlier commotion, he had momentarily forgotten this detail.

    "...I see."

    Hanging up, he looked at the unsent message in the WeChat chatbox and silently deleted it.

    Never mind.

    The more one anticipates a delicious dessert, the sweeter it tastes.

    He didn't mind waiting a couple more days.

    *

    The crew's work proceeded smoothly.

    Lin Shenshi's performance was unexpectedly good. As scene after scene was completed, the collective concern about the "newcomer's instability" completely dissipated.

    "We're wrapping up early today. Hot pot's on me!"

    Tang Sen stood up from the monitor, pleased, and announced the plan, eliciting cheers from everyone.

    In the depths of winter, gathering around a steaming hot pot to cook food was the perfect pastime.

    As everyone happily packed up, the assistant director came over and patted Lin Shenshi's shoulder. "Xiao Lin, we have you to thank for this."

    Lin Shenshi, who had just changed into casual clothes, smiled modestly. "You're too kind. Director Tang is just being generous."

    The assistant director walked away laughing. Not far away, Lu Yuan was talking with Tang Sen. Though it was hard to hear clearly, it was likely Tang Sen was enthusiastically inviting Lu Yuan to join the meal.

    Lin Shenshi quietly hoped he would refuse, but by the time everyone was ready to leave, Lu Yuan was among them.

    Ah... He really didn't want to share a table with Lu Yuan...

    Even the delicious hot pot would be spoiled by his gloomy, cold face.

    Lin Shenshi sighed to himself. Just then, Yu Lanzhao returned from the changing room, his exquisite face instantly brightening the scene.

    Lin Shenshi felt the whole world brighten.

    Indeed, Ah Zhao was still the most beautiful.

    When they set off from the set, there were too many people, so they had to split into groups and take taxis to the restaurant. Lin Shenshi deliberately lingered with Yu Lanzhao, falling behind until Lu Yuan had left with Tang Sen before they slowly emerged.

    By then, the sky had already darkened. The area around the filming location was sparsely populated, with only a few crew members walking not far ahead.

    Lin Shenshi and Yu Lanzhao walked side by side at the back. He took out his phone to call a taxi. Perhaps because those ahead had hailed all the nearby cabs, the one he booked was two kilometers away and would take eight minutes to arrive.

    "It's fine, we can wait patiently," Yu Lanzhao said.

    "Yeah," Lin Shenshi replied softly. Just as he lowered his head to put his phone back into his puffer jacket pocket, a dark figure suddenly darted out from between the nearby buildings.

    The streetlights in this area had always been dim, but something glinted white, catching his eye. Lin Shenshi instinctively pushed Yu Lanzhao aside.

    Caught off guard, Yu Lanzhao lost his balance and stumbled backward, falling.

    Because of this, the sharp blade, gleaming coldly, just missed its mark. Instead of piercing the heart, it only slashed through the fabric of the puffer jacket, emitting a sharp tearing sound.

    White down filling spilled from the torn fabric, swirling into the air.

    Amidst the swirling white feathers, the assailant was dressed entirely in black—black clothes, black pants, a black cap, and a black mask, concealing all identifying features.

    It was as if... he were a professional assassin.

    Lin Shenshi's heart pounded.

    Could this be a killer hired by Lu Yuan to eliminate his romantic rival? Hadn't he gone after Qi Lian first?

    "Ah Zhao! Run!" Lin Shenshi instinctively shouted.

    The attacker, having missed his first strike, raised the knife menacingly again, aiming for Yu Lanzhao on the ground. Lin Shenshi lunged forward, grabbing the assailant from behind and holding on tightly.

    "Xiao Shi!" Yu Lanzhao cried out in alarm.

    The blade swung dangerously in the air as the attacker struggled wildly, elbowing backward. Lin Shenshi grunted from the pain as the blow landed on his abdomen, but he stubbornly refused to let go.

    "You're asking for death!" the assailant snarled, enraged.

    He twisted his wrist, redirecting the blade backward. Under the moonlight, it reflected a chilling gleam as it thrust backward, viciously aiming for a fatal strike.

    Lin Shenshi hastily retreated several steps, narrowly dodging the blow.

    Just then, Yu Lanzhao had gotten up from the ground and rushed over, grabbing Lin Shenshi's hand and pulling him toward the road. The attacker steadied himself and pursued them closely.

    A few crew members were still waiting by the roadside for their rides. Hearing the commotion, they turned to look.

    "Someone's trying to kill us! Call the police!" Lin Shenshi yelled.

    One person jumped in fright, another frantically dialed 110, and yet another immediately rushed towards them.

    Thank goodness! Someone was coming to help!

    Lin Shenshi's heart swelled with a surge of joy, but before the joy could spread through his chest, the dim streetlight fell upon the approaching figure, illuminating a tall, slender silhouette wearing gold-rimmed glasses.

    —It was Lu Yuan!

    Lin Shenshi's heart sank instantly.

    This was insane!

    He had thought Lu Yuan pinning him down and kissing him in the RV was already mad enough, but now not only had he hired a killer, he was even taking matters into his own hands!

    How could he have ever believed Lu Yuan wouldn't lay a hand on Ah Zhao? With his ruthless disposition, why would he hesitate at all?! His inaction earlier was simply because he'd been too busy to deal with them. Now that the seminar was over, he couldn't wait to strike!

    Trapped between a wolf in front and a tiger behind, Lin Shenshi had no choice but to pull Yu Lanzhao and dart to the side.

    Because of this, the pursuer behind them managed to close in by taking a shortcut.

    "Die!"

    The assailant lunged forward with the blade.

    Lin Shenshi's pupils contracted to pinpricks. Instinctively, he pulled Yu Lanzhao into his arms, placing himself like a human shield between the youth and the killer, clenching his eyes shut as he braced for the blade to pierce his flesh.

    In that split second, he even wondered—if he died here, would he return to the real world?

    But…

    The expected pain never came. Instead, there was a dull, sickening sound of metal piercing flesh, and a searing fluid splattered against the back of his neck.

    It burned like molten lava.

    Lin Shenshi whirled around dazedly.

    Under the dim orange glow of the streetlamp, a broad-shouldered, narrow-waisted man stood resolute, his muscular arm thrust out in front of them.

    The silver tip of the knife had pierced through his forearm, and crimson blood dripped from the blade.

    Drip-drip-drip, it quickly pooled into a dark, spreading stain.

    Lin Shenshi's eyes widened.

    Amber eyes reflected the figure before him—the cold face behind the gold-rimmed glasses now etched with determination. Even with his arm impaled, he held firm without the slightest tremor.

    It's… Lu… Yuan…?

    Lin Shenshi stared in disbelief at the scene before him.

    Like a loyal knight from a fairy tale guarding the princess in the tower, even when the enemy breached his armor, he stood firm, disregarding his own safety to protect him.

    The clash between perception and reality sent a ringing through Lin Shenshi's mind, leaving him frozen in place.

    With his arm wounded, Lu Yuan frowned, cold sweat beading on his forehead, but his demeanor remained unshaken. Seizing the moment before the killer could react, he lashed out with a kick, sending the assailant flying backward into a streetlamp.

    The orange light flickered as the man curled up like a shrimp. In the struggle, his hat and mask fell off, revealing the face hidden beneath.

    "...Sheng Lin?"

    By now, the two staff members who had called the police rushed over. Stunned by the killer's identity, they exclaimed in shock.

    It was none other than the originally cast second male lead, Sheng Lin, who had recently been embroiled in a tax evasion scandal.

    Exposed, Sheng Lin struggled to his feet, dirt staining his black clothes, making him look grimy and defeated.

    His eyes were bloodshot with madness, glaring venomously at Yu Lanzhao, who was shielded behind Lin Shenshi. His voice was hoarse, like a broken gong:

    "It's you! It must be you!"

    Everyone stared in shock at his frenzy.

    Sheng Lin charged forward like a madman. Fortunately, there was a police station near the set, and three officers arrived promptly, restraining him effortlessly.

    "Let me go! Let me go! Do you know who I am? How dare you treat me like this?!"

    As two officers dragged Sheng Lin away to the station, his frantic screams and curses continued to echo behind him.

    The remaining officer sighed and shook his head. "Young people these days—so quick to extremes when provoked. Anyway, who's coming to the station to provide a statement?"

    "I'll go."

    A staff member who had witnessed the entire incident volunteered. He was older and had been the one to call the police after hearing Lin Shenshi's cry for help.

    "Then I'll take Advisor Lu to the hospital to bandage his wound. Xiao Lin and Xiao Yu should also get checked for any injuries," said another, younger staff member.

    Lin Shenshi nodded. Helping Yu Lanzhao to his feet, he shot a bewildered glance at the injured Lu Yuan. Rationally, he knew he should step forward to show concern, but instinctive fear held him back.

    As he hesitated, the staff member offering to take them to the hospital had already moved to support Lu Yuan.

    Lin Shenshi breathed a silent sigh of relief and, arm in arm with Yu Lanzhao, began walking toward the roadside.

    But a sharp command suddenly cut through the air.

    —"Wait."

    Lu Yuan's arm was still bleeding, but his piercing gaze remained fixed on Yu Lanzhao.

    "Officer, I believe you need to take another key person of interest with you."

    The officer looked puzzled. "Huh? Key person of interest?"

    "Yes," Lu Yuan said, his tone venomous, like a spitting cobra, his expression icy. "I'm afraid he may be the 'mastermind' behind this violent assault."

    Lu Yuan's words grew more and more absurd. Lin Shenshi couldn't help but recall the ambiguous relationship Lu Yuan had with the police in the original novel. Even when the protagonist (shòu), swallowing his shame, presented concrete evidence of a recorded assault to the station, he was still persuaded to drop the case and go home.

    Now, could Lu Yuan simply fabricate accusations and frame Yu Lanzhao with a few words?

    Worry surged, quickly overwhelming the gratitude he hadn't yet had time to express.

    Lin Shenshi stepped in front of Yu Lanzhao, his stance firm. "Teacher Lu, accusations require evidence. Otherwise, it's slander."

    "Slander?"

    Lu Yuan narrowed his eyes, a dangerous glint flashing in their dark depths, along with something more complex and indecipherable.

    For a moment, Lin Shenshi thought he saw something almost spilling over—grievance and fragility.

    But it vanished in an instant, like an illusion.

    Finally, Lu Yuan's expression turned cold again, his tone sharp and interrogative. "Fine, then answer me this: Out of all the people here, why did Sheng Lin target no one but Yu Lanzhao? And what was it he kept shouting?"

    In the urgency of the moment, no one had dwelled on it, but now, reminded by Lu Yuan, everyone recalled that Sheng Lin had indeed zeroed in on Yu Lanzhao from the start. Even when Lin Shenshi intervened, Sheng Lin only turned his knife on him when he couldn't be shaken off.

    And Sheng Lin's cries of "It's you! It must be you!" sounded like a vehement accusation.

    All signs pointed to this not being a random act of violence but something deeper, with underlying reasons unknown to the others.

    For a moment, all eyes turned to Yu Lanzhao.

    Lu Yuan coldly stared at the silent youth, his voice frosty. "Student Yu, I presume you'll have plenty of valuable testimony to provide at the police station."
